Discover a world of opportunities. #HumanChemistry

See what chemistry can do for your career: careers.evonik.com

Exploring opportunities. Growing together.

VACANCY REFERENCE NUMBER R917

Digital Communication Manager (m/f/div)

Location: Darmstadt

Evonik, one of the world’s leading specialty chemicals companies, stands for appealing business and innovative strength. We work in a trustful and performance-oriented corporate culture that is geared to profitable growth and increasing the value of the company. In more than 100 countries, we benefit from our proximity to customers, and our leading market positions. More than 32,000 employees are bound by a claim: No product is so perfect that it couldn’t be made better.
We don’t produce car tires, mattresses, tablets, or animal feed. However, these end products contain Evonik products – like 4,000 others, too. Often, it’s just a small amount that we contribute but that’s exactly what makes the difference. This is how Evonik makes tires more fuel-efficient, mattresses bouncier, tablets more effective, and animal nutrition healthier. That’s specialty chemicals. And we are one of the best in the world.

What we offer

You will work on exciting and challenging topics together with a team in an ultra-modern, innovative and creative environment. Intensive on-the-job training with expert colleagues guarantees you will quickly become familiar with your duties and perform them independently. Performance related pay and the opportunity for personal and professional development are of course part of the package. Since 2009 Evonik Industries AG has been certified as a family-friendly company by the German Hertie Foundation.

Click here to learn more about Evonik from our employees

RESPONSIBILITIES

  • Work with Marketing, Sales and Product Management to develop accurate marketing personas, buyer journeys, useful value propositions and key messages to target groups 
  • Create, organize and implement communication campaigns online and on social media channels to increase follower base, thought leadership and conversion
  • Develop strategic inbound marketing plans that drive successful lead generation and product launch campaigns 
  • Constantly write, publish and promote content in English on owned and earned media channels (website and LinkedIn) using trending stories, case studies, white papers etc.
  • Constantly broadening the channels’ content portfolio
  • Continuous technical development of websites and customer platforms
  • Drive enhancement of customer platforms to grow brand visibility, engagement and conversion
  • Ensure that the website content is always up-to-date and tailored to the target audience 
  • Proven experience in Search Engine Optimization (SEO) and Search Engine Advertising (SEA)
  • Partner with digital marketing, marketing automation and web development experts to ensure that marketing campaigns are executed well and in a timely fashion
  • Monitor the success of marketing campaigns by using advanced digital tagging and metrics to ensure that key performance indicators are met, and campaigns demonstrate a positive return on investment
  • Provide monthly reporting to team lead that includes recommendations to enhance future campaign performance

REQUIREMENTS

  • You have a strong knowledge of Social Media Communications, Content Marketing and Channel Management
  • You have 3+ years of experience in marketing / communications within a social media savvy company, an e-commerce platform or a digital agency
  • Keen interest in emerging digital technologies 
  • Experience with defining content strategy, creating online campaigns, community management 
  • Track record in inbound marketing and lead generation activities 
  • Hands-on, demonstrable experience and proficiency with marketing automation platforms (Marketo, Hubspot, or equivalent) are a must
  • SEO, SEA, Google Analytics (or equivalent) experience required
  • You work independently, are well-organized, structured, get things done
  • You have a transparent working style, collaborating openly and proactively with team members
  • You have great time management skills, high level of accuracy and attention to detail
  • Native in German and/or English language

Your Application

To ensure the fastest process of your application and to protect the environment, please apply online via our careers portal at careers.evonik.com.

Please note that Evonik will not accept any unsolicited application documents sent by staffing firms. Evonik works in conjunction with preferred service providers and will not pay any fee to staffing firms in the absence of an appropriate framework agreement. Should Evonik receive a candidate profile from a staffing firm with which it has no framework agreement, and should this candidate subsequently be considered in the recruitment process or offered employment, no claims from the staffing firm will be entertained in this regard.

Evonik Industries AG www.evonik.de https://files.relaxx.center/kcenter-google-postings/kc-13526/logo_google.png
2022-04-14T15:10:32.482Z FULL_TIME
EUR
YEAR null
2022-03-15
Darmstadt 64293 Kirschenallee
49.8781644 8.6376116